Subject: Key rotation — Deploybot chat credentials

Per the quarterly schedule, the Deploybot credential for the Shipline status channel has been rotated. Old key revoked as of this morning; no grace period. Bot posts deploy status only — scopes unchanged, read-only against the pipeline API. Audit log entries attached to the rotation record. New key for the pipeline service follows:

app token of bawip-bagaf = zpat7_H2w6qRk

Escalation for KeyMill (our secrets-rotation tool): if a rotation job hangs past 15 minutes, don't just retry — it may have half-rotated the vault and retries make it worse. Page the Platform Trust rotation lead first, then file a ticket tagged keymill-stuck. If nobody picks up within 20 minutes, escalate straight to the tooling duty inbox.

escalation mailbox, kaweg-kahif: druwyn.sordor@nelvroworks.corp

# Flaglight Rollouts — Approvals

Quick version for on-call: any rollout touching more than 5% of traffic needs an approval in Flaglight before the ramp continues. Kill switches don't need approval — just flip them and note it in the incident channel. Scheduled ramps pause automatically if error budget burns hot. If you're stuck at 2 a.m. with a pending approval, there's one person authorized to override, and that's the approver below.

account owner for tagep-bafof: Norael Gilax Juleth

Escalation: GC pauses in the Pairwell matching service. If pause times exceed 800ms for more than five consecutive minutes, first confirm the alert against the Heapline dashboard, noting old-generation occupancy and promotion rates. Capture a heap histogram before restarting anything, since post-restart data is useless for diagnosis. Restart only one node at a time to preserve matching capacity. If pauses persist after two node restarts, escalate to the runtime performance group directly by writing to them.

escalation mailbox, bagef-bagag: oliax.drumir.jorath@crelvolabs.test

## Shrinkbot Environments

Shrinkbot is the batch image-resize CLI used by the Plumwick asset pipeline. Three environments exist: dev, staging, prod. Each reads its own config file at startup; never share files across environments. Staging mirrors prod concurrency limits. Prod runs nightly via the scheduler. The current prod configuration values are as follows.

settings of fahag-haduf:
[ulaox]
port = 8443
region = south-2
host = ulaox.lumiccorp.internal
timeout_ms = 500
retries = 8